Perfect 10 Inc v. Google Inc et al

Filing 346

MINUTES OF Further Scheduling Conference held before Judge A. Howard Matz: Chief Magistrate Judge Stephen J. Hillman is present. Court questions counsel about outstanding discovery issues. Court informs counsel that it is inclined to appoint a special discovery master and that each side would be expected to propose an appropriate candidate. Case scheduling order to issue. The stipulation and order regarding the copyright cut-off date is due one week after the Court issues its scheduling order.Court Reporter: Cindy Nirenberg. (se)
